Posted: Fri Mar 23, 2007 10:08 pm
by greeny
A true fighter cannot be bought as is, It must be created.

Manufacturer's make Naked bikes.


Yes you could buy a fighter off someone you has built it up. but wheres the fun in that.

The point is you cannot walk into a showroom and buy a fighter from a factory.
